From the impending WWE Draft to SmackDown going live on Tuesday nights to Ultima Lucha and so much more, July is set to be an extremely exciting month in the world of wrestling. Appropriately enough, WrestleRant Radio kicks off the festivities with a special Independence Day-themed Raw review from Monday night! But before Graham "GSM" Matthews sounds off on the holiday episode, he discusses Jerry Lawler's suspension being lifted and when we can expect him back behind the booth, Hideo Itami's in-ring return and why it's good news for NXT, and a prediction for Brock Lesnar vs. Mark Hunt at UFC 200 as well as who he might be facing at SummerSlam.
From there, GSM dissects the Fourth of July Raw and praises the cookout food fight that opened the show before offering thoughts on Rusev's successful United States Championship defense versus Titus O'Neil, Sasha Banks' great promo, why champion vs. champion matches aren't all that rare nowadays, Vickie Guerrero returning, Enzo Amore and Big Cass aiding John Cena against The Club, the massive 16-man elimination tag team match main event, and much more!

Coming off the controversy surrounding Roman Reigns and his 30 day suspension from WWE, Graham "GSM" Matthews opens WrestleRant Radio this week with his brief thoughts on the matter and how it affects the Battleground main event before transitioning into his two cents on Ring of Honor's Best in the World pay-per-view from last Friday and the imminent departures of Roderick Strong and Moose. Could they be WWE bound before long?
Additionally, GSM talks Kurt Angle's rumored return and why it's only inevitable, Brock Lesnar gracing the cover of WWE 2K17, Clash of Champions and other pay-per-view potentially making a comeback, how Reigns' suspension was addressed on Raw, WWE's growing women's division with two strong feuds, pitching a United States Championship match for next week's July 4th Raw, Sami Zayn and Kevin Owens on 'The Highlight Reel,' The Miz defending the Intercontinental Championship in a dud of a match, how a Wyatt Family vs. New Day feud could work, and more!

WrestleRant Radio kicks off the summer season with a bang by breaking down all the latest happenings in the world of wrestling! Graham "GSM" Matthews kicks things off by discussing the WWE Draft that is set to be held on the July 19th edition of SmackDown as well as Stone Cold Steve Austin's interview with AJ Styles on the WWE Network talking his time in TNA, how he has been handled thus far, his debut, his start in the wrestling business, why he left TNA, wrestling in New Japan Pro Wrestling, and a slew of other topics.
From there, GSM gets into his reviews of Money in the Bank and Raw and dishes out on the various miscues in the WWE Tag Team Championship match, why the show didn't need to be as long as it was, Natayla's shocking heel turn, AJ Styles' big victory over John Cena and why fans need not worry about it being dirty, a stellar WWE World Heavyweight Championship main event and a subsequent Money in the Bank cash-in by Dean Ambrose, if Battleground is the right event to host the long awaited Shield Triple Threat, the returns of Sasha Banks and Bray Wyatt, and much more!
